Understanding the IBDP Mathematics structure

IBDP Mathematics offers two distinct pathways, each available at Standard Level (SL) and Higher Level (HL). Choosing the right one depends on how you think mathematically and where you're heading at university.

Analysis and Approaches (AA)Applications and Interpretation (AI)
Focuses on mathematical theory and proofEmphasises practical applications and real-world problem-solving
Emphasises abstract thinking and logical reasoningFocuses on statistics, modelling and technology
Ideal for students pursuing mathematics, engineering or the sciencesSuitable for students in social sciences, business or the arts
Higher emphasis on calculus and analysisHigher emphasis on data analysis and interpretation

Essential study strategies for success

Strategy 1: Master the fundamentals

Build a rock-solid foundation before tackling advanced topics. Regular review of core concepts is essential. Focus on these key areas:

  • Algebra: functions, equations, inequalities
  • Trigonometry: unit circle, identities, graphs
  • Calculus: limits, derivatives, integration
  • Statistics: probability, distributions, hypothesis testing

Strategy 2: Practise with past papers

Past papers are your roadmap to exam success. They reveal question patterns and build confidence. Make them part of your routine:

  • Complete at least one past paper per week
  • Time yourself to practise exam conditions
  • Analyse mistakes and learn from them
  • Focus on the question types you find challenging

Strategy 3: Use technology effectively

Master your calculator and software tools to solve complex problems efficiently. The skills worth developing include:

  • Graphing calculator: functions, equations, statistics
  • Software tools: GeoGebra, Desmos, Excel
  • Programming: Python for mathematical modelling
  • Spreadsheets: data analysis and visualisation

Internal Assessment (IA) success

The Internal Assessment is a significant component of your IBDP Mathematics grade. Choose a topic that genuinely interests you and allows for mathematical exploration.

  • Start early and plan your investigation thoroughly
  • Choose a topic with sufficient mathematical depth
  • Use appropriate mathematical software and tools
  • Write clearly and explain your mathematical reasoning
  • Include proper citations and references

Frequently asked questions

What's the difference between Mathematics AA and AI?

Mathematics AA focuses on theory, proof and abstract thinking, while Mathematics AI emphasises practical applications, statistics and real-world problem-solving.

How much does the Internal Assessment count towards my final grade?

The Internal Assessment contributes 20% to your final IBDP Mathematics grade, with the final exam making up the remaining 80%.

How many past papers should I practise before the exam?

Aim to complete at least 10–15 past papers, with a minimum of one per week during your final year of preparation.

Can I use a calculator in IBDP Mathematics exams?

Yes, IBDP Mathematics allows the use of approved graphing calculators. However, you must show all your working and reasoning.
